Only happens at a certain speed and gas pedal position. Sounds like heat shield but I can only replicate it at about 55mph when I am trying to maintain that speed. Muffler shop said they did not see anything loose but could be inside of muffler. They also said it sounds like I may have a small exhaust leak on passenger side but they do not mess with that far up. Only from flange back. Sounds like it is the CAT as it is right below my feet.

I did a search and found one person had a crack and another had a heat shield issue. Anyone else?

Did you check the big nut, 23mm I think, under the EGR? Its on the passengers side. I had mine come loose and could hear an exhaust leak when ever the engine was under a load.

I also had both flanges break at the pipe, but both where incredibly obvious something was wrong. Bad noise all the time.

I have only one time, on a different car, had a cat come apart. Started as a rattle in the muffler when ever I hit a bump. I could tell by shaking the muffler. But it eventually blocked the pipe and the car wouldn't do anything above an idle.

Want to bring this back alive. Seems not to be EGR, Heat Shields or Muffler. Seems like an O2 sensor but I am not getting a code. Passenger side O2 rattles when I hit the pipe. I read on a Chevy thread the GM sensors housings come loose at the top. Just crimp them with a pair of pliers. Guess I will try that next.
